Yea, I understand what you are trying to do and people have derailed the thread but I just replied to your statement that its ridiculous to make a claim that Rino sometimes forces rhymes (rhyme just to rhyme).
I also understand that you rather discuss the topic you posted, but when you say such statements is nonsensical or untrue I must be able to challenge you on it. Not to derail the thread but just to be able to discuss rhyme patterns and different rhyming styles.
Like I have said before, K-rino is a dope rhymer. But I feel he some times throws a word in just because it rhymes when the line could be much more direct and smooth. He dont have to say he got the "force of a Whale fleet" (a line also from journey thru the metaphor labyrinth). When have you ever heard a regular person talk about whale fleets? NEVER happens.
I looked up what you usually call a group of whales. the most common ones is: pod, a school or a gam. But you can also use: herd, mob, run, shoal, troup, flote, and grind.
Off all the correct words he could use to describe a group of whales he chose a to go with a "incorrect" word just to fit the rhyme (The definition in my opinion of a forced rhyme).
Only to be able to rhyme with: "I swell cheeks for twelve weeks". Which is not as bad but still feels kind of corny to me, especially when you have the whale fleet line just before that. Just imagine 2pac rapping that line.
Saying things like "My intellectual home is a terror zone" irks me. I understand this is his style and all that. But it just bugs me when a person is clearly is a great rhymer but dont know when to take it down a notch. He can come off corny with lines like that. The rhyme stands out and takes up to much room when it should be the line as a whole that gets noticed.
Of course some of it has to do with personal preferences. But I still think its a fair criticism.
For me the statement "rhyme just to rhyme" is not about him rhyming words that dont make nonsense sentences like your example: "My pheromones mobile phone hotel cone sterile bone metronome".
For me its everything I have talked about above. Different elements makes of a line feel forced.
